This project, supported by the ODA (Overseas Development Aid) funding that will enable the team to train Instructors to run First Aid programs in the most rural and under developed divisions.
The Malta Red Cross has also purchased several pieces of equipment that will be utilized and donated to the project, including 500 pcs of emergency response kits.
The 2nd stage of this project will be advised after the initial assessment. Train the Trainer courses which explain in detail the methodology and the interactive prowess of how to teach a trainer to train.
Mr. Etienne Micallef, Head of Operations, Master Instructor, Secretary General Gozo Branch, Field Assessment and Coordination Teams (FACT) member. shall be leading the team. Mr. Micallef was also the team leader that led the Tsunami Project in Sri Lanka 5 years ago.
He will be accompanied by Mr Marvic Attard, Instructor and EMT (Emergency Medica lTechnician), also from the Gozo Branch was also on the initial team that went to the Sri Lanka Tsunami.
This project is also inline with the Disaster Response Team's infrastructure in Swaziland.
